Star Wars: KotOR Wins Biggest RPG Surprise

RPGDot has announced the winner of their "Biggest RPG Surprise" for 2003, and the award goes to Star Wars: KotOR. A snippet:
Why would a RPG using one of the world's best-known licenses and made by one of the most recognised RPG developers catch players by surprise? Perhaps both these brands are big factors. There have been numerous average (or even poor) Star Wars games with only a few classics and licensed games are often disappointing. Despite BioWare's successes the single-player campaign for Neverwinter Nights was dull. Many players were uncomfortable with the Xbox version taking precedence -- and the simplifications this might entail. Whatever the reasons, KotOR surpassed many players' expectations and obviously caught them by surprise.

Additionally, Gothic 2 took second place and Temple of Elemental Evil took third place.
